run
noun
- a trip to acquire something. Used with a noun.
I'm gonna make a beer run. Anybody need anything?
Let's make a food run.

run amuk
verb - ambitransitive
- to operate in a way that is most displeasing to the reasonable person's point of view. To confuse a situation. To operate in the most inefficient way possible. To cause trouble. To make unclear. Cease progress. To cause problems.
That gentleman is going to run a muck around here.
These kids are running a muck around here.

runaround, the
noun - uncountable
- a lack of help.
I'm getting the runaround from my bank. They still haven't refunded that overdraft charge.

Run between the raindrops
expression
- This is a military, combat slang phrase meaning to maneuver under heavy fire without being hit.
Compare to use cover.
The fire team had to run between the raindrops to cross the street covered by the gun position.Last edited on Jan 06 2017. Submitted by Dr. P.D. Fisher on Jan 06 2017.
